Kryo
protobuf-maven-plugin
Kryo | protobuf-maven-plugin | |
---|---|---|
4 | 1 | |
6,077 | 227 | |
0.7% | 0.9% | |
8.4 | 0.0 | |
13 days ago | 8 months ago | |
HTML | Java | |
BSD 3-clause "New" or "Revised" License | GNU General Public License v3.0 or later |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
Kryo
-
gRPC on the client side
Other serialization alternatives have a schema validation option: e.g., Avro, Kryo and Protocol Buffers. Interestingly enough, gRPC uses Protobuf to offer RPC across distributed components:
-
How to quickly speed up Java serialization
Use Kryo Serialization with setRegistrationRequired(false): https://github.com/EsotericSoftware/kryo
-
Marshaling objects in modern Java
If you need something quick and dirty to replace the default java serialization with zero configuration needed, use Kryo
- Downsides to using sun.misc.unsafe for serialization (assuming the code is thoroughly-tested)?
protobuf-maven-plugin
-
gRPC on the client side
Maven Protocol Buffers Plugin
What are some alternatives?
FST - FST: fast java serialization drop in-replacement
grpcurl - Like cURL, but for gRPC: Command-line tool for interacting with gRPC servers
FlatBuffers - FlatBuffers: Memory Efficient Serialization Library
protoc-jar - Protocol Buffers protobuf compiler - multi-platform executable protoc JAR and API
MessagePack - MessagePack serializer implementation for Java / msgpack.org[Java]
Apache Avro - Apache Avro is a data serialization system.
protostuff - Java serialization library, proto compiler, code generator
os-maven-plugin - A Maven plugin that sets various useful properties detected from ${os.name} and ${os.arch} properties.
PHP Serializer - A Java library for serializing objects as PHP serialization format.
json-schema-spec - The JSON Schema specification
jackson-annotations - Core annotations (annotations that only depend on jackson-core) for Jackson data processor
apisix-dashboard - Dashboard for Apache APISIX